Operational AI vs. chatbot AI

For most software, "AI" now means a chat box in the corner of the screen. You type a question, it types an answer, and everyone agrees the product has AI. It is the least interesting thing artificial intelligence can do for an operation — and it has quietly lowered the bar for what businesses expect from it.
A chatbot answers. It sits outside your data and outside your rules, and when the conversation ends, nothing in your business changed. The quote still needs drafting. The appointment still needs moving. The overdue invoice still needs chasing. A chatbot can tell you those things exist. It cannot do them for you.
The distinction that matters
Operational AI does not sit beside your operation — it works inside it. It classifies, routes, schedules, drafts, and decides, against your live data, on rules you set, with a record of everything it touches.
The measure of operational AI is not how well it converses. It is how much real work it takes off your team's plate without taking away their control.
That last part is the whole game. Automation without governance is a liability. Nobody wants software making irreversible decisions in the dark. The useful version of operational AI is built around human-in-the-loop control from the start — the assistant proposes, a person approves, and the authority you hand it is something you dial up deliberately.
What this looks like in a shipped, custom platform
Examples running on FoundryOS today:
- CrewOS is a workbench that does the busywork. Ask in plain language to draft a follow-up, summarize a job, pull the list of overdue invoices, or reschedule — and the assistant proposes the action against live data, requiring human approval. A power tool, not a loose cannon.
- Scheduling that solves the tetris. The AI assistant reads the jobs, crews, drive times, and capacity rules and proposes a day that works. The final call stays with a human; the tedious part does not.
- Every action is a dial. Drafting, sending, scheduling, editing — each one can be switched on, set to require approval, or turned off entirely.
The pattern repeats across every build. For a recent commercial cleaning company, FoundryOS customized the following operations:
- An AI receipt scanner that reads photos taken on a phone to auto-fill employee expense reports.
- Daily scheduling with priority scoring and SLA awareness.
- A full governance layer underneath it all, with approval queues and an authority register.
Regardless of industry, the same principle applies: AI as infrastructure wired into the work, with a human holding the controls.
